CFJ's Gutierrez Provides Employment Law Perspectives at Guam HR Conference

CFJ’s Dana Gutierrez was a featured speaker at the annual conference of the Guam chapter of the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) at the Lotte Hotel Guam on October 7, 2016.

An article in Pacific Daily News, Conference addresses HR issues, highlighted Dana’s role:

“Featured speaker Dana Gutierrez, attorney with Calvo Fisher & Jacob LLP, agreed that one of the biggest challenges Guam businesses face is “reconciling local laws with federal laws.” At the conference Gutierrez spoke about labor law updates on Guam, including minimum wage increases, “Ban the Box” legislation, and Public Law 33-170, which provides leave for child school-related purposes. Her presentation was one of seven related to the conference theme ‘Leadership and Human Resources: The Path to Success.’”
